Germination Stage
Duration of Germination π±
Skirret seeds take about 14 to 30 days to germinate. This timeframe can vary based on environmental conditions.
Conditions for Successful Germination π‘οΈ
To thrive, Skirret seeds need specific conditions. The optimal soil temperature ranges from 15Β°C to 20Β°C (59Β°F to 68Β°F), ensuring a warm environment for growth.
Maintaining consistent moisture is crucial, but avoid waterlogging. Interestingly, Skirret seeds can germinate in both light and dark conditions, making them versatile in various planting scenarios.
Notable Changes During Germination π
As germination progresses, the seed coat softens. This softening is essential as it allows the radicle, or root, to emerge.
During this stage, the initial root development focuses on establishing a strong foundation. A robust root system is vital for the plant's future growth and stability.

Seedling Stage
Duration of the Seedling Stage π±
The seedling stage of skirret lasts approximately 4-6 weeks after germination. This period is crucial for establishing a strong foundation for future growth.
Characteristics of Skirret Seedlings πΏ
During this stage, skirret seedlings exhibit small, feathery leaves that typically reach heights of 5-10 cm. Their primary focus is on developing a robust root system, which is essential for nutrient uptake.
Environmental Needs for Seedlings βοΈ
Skirret seedlings thrive in partial shade to full sun, making them versatile for various garden settings. They require well-draining, nutrient-rich soil to support healthy growth and regular watering to maintain consistent soil moisture.

Vegetative Growth Stage
Duration of Vegetative Growth π±
The vegetative growth stage of skirret lasts approximately 6 to 12 months. This duration can vary significantly based on environmental conditions, such as temperature and soil quality.
Growth Patterns and Characteristics πΏ
During this stage, skirret can reach impressive heights of up to 1.2 meters (4 feet). You'll notice the feathery leaves expanding and maturing, creating a lush green appearance.
Root Thickening π₯
A key focus during vegetative growth is the development of sweet, tuberous roots. These roots are essential for the plant's overall health and flavor profile.
Nutritional and Environmental Requirements πΎ
To thrive, skirret requires balanced nutrients that support both root and leaf growth. Regular fertilization is crucial to ensure the plant receives the necessary elements for robust development.
Watering Needs π§
Consistent moisture is vital during this stage. Avoiding drought stress is essential, as it can hinder growth and affect the quality of the roots.

Flowering Stage
Duration of Flowering πΌ
The flowering stage of Skirret typically occurs in late summer to early fall. This vibrant period lasts about 2 to 4 weeks, marking a crucial time in the plant's lifecycle.
Description of Skirret Flowers πΈ
Skirret flowers are small and white, elegantly arranged in umbels. Their delicate appearance not only adds beauty to the garden but also attracts essential pollinators like bees and butterflies.
Pollination and Its Role in Reproduction π
Pollination in Skirret is primarily facilitated by insects. This process is vital, as successful pollination leads to seed formation, ensuring the continuation of the species.

Seed Production
Duration of Seed Production π±
After flowering, Skirret seeds take about 4-6 weeks to mature. This timeframe is crucial for ensuring that the seeds develop properly.
Process of Seed Formation πΌ
Seeds begin to form within the flower heads once pollination occurs. Following this, they ripen and dry on the plant, preparing for dispersal.
Viability and Dispersal of Skirret Seeds π¬οΈ
Skirret seeds can remain viable for several years if kept in the right conditions. They disperse naturally through wind and water, and animals also play a role in spreading them.

Overall Lifespan and Growth Rate
Average Lifespan of Skirret π±
Skirret typically has a lifespan of 2 to 3 years. Under optimal conditions, it can live even longer, showcasing its resilience.
Factors Affecting Growth Rate π
Several factors influence the growth rate of Skirret. Key elements include soil quality, moisture levels, and sunlight exposure.
- Environmental Conditions: Healthy soil and adequate moisture are crucial for robust growth.
- Care Practices: Regular fertilization and effective pest management can significantly enhance growth.
Summary of Maturation Time and Growth Speed β³
Skirret usually reaches full maturity within 2 to 3 years. It exhibits a moderate growth rate, with a notable focus on root development during the early stages.
